Q) Has any pope in latter part of the 20th century made a definitive statement about Protestants that promote the idea all one has to do is accept Jesus as Lord and Savior but not the Catholic Church? - John
A) Pope John Paul I in a General Audience on September 13, 1978 said, "It is clear that Jesus and the Church are the same thing: indissoluble, inseparable. Christ and the Church are only one thing. It is not possible to say: 'I believe in Jesus, I accept Jesus, but I do not accept the Church.”

In 1961, Pope John XXIII through the guidance of the Holy Spirit approved a ban on ordaining homosexuals to the priesthood that is still in effect but has been obviously ignored in the United States. The document titled, "Instruction on the Choice and Formation of Candidates To The State of Perfection and To Holy Orders" was approved on January 23, 1961 by Pope John XXIII and issued formally on February 2, 1961 by the Sacred Congregation of Religious. The document stated, "Advancement to religious vows and ordination should be barred to those who are afflicted with evil tendencies to homosexuality or pederasty, since for them the common life and the priestly ministry would constitute serious dangers."
